While thePokemongames only let players use Poke Balls to catch Pokemon,Palworld’s Poke Ball equivalent, Pal Spheres, can be used to catch human beings. And not only that, humans caught with Pal Spheres can be put to work at the player’s base.
CapturedPalworldhumansfunction like regular Pals, for the most part. They walk around the base completing various tasks and can even be used in battle, though that’s not advisable. As manyPalworldplayers have discovered the hard way, captured humans don’t actually use their guns. This includes the Syndicate Crushers, which are larger enemies that come equipped with a huge mini-gun.
When fighting them in battle, Syndicate Crushers can put up a serious challenge. It makes sense that one would want to catch a Syndicate Crusher todefend theirPalworldbase against raids, but they don’t actually use their guns after being caught. This was recently discovered by Reddit user Colebearrrr, who unfortunately wasted 15 Giga Spheres catching a Syndicate Crusher, only to find out that they are basically useless.
The post generated over 3,000 upvotes and many comments of people who also made the same mistake of wastingprecious Pal Spherescatching humans thinking they would be good for base defense. Many agreed that it was disappointing that captured humans inPalworlddon’t use their guns, so maybe developer Pocketpair will tweak this as part of a future update.
